Moving on to the reds and a blend of 48% Grenache, 29% Syrah, 21% Mourvedre and 2% Viognier, the 2010 The Offering dishes out loads of blackberry, kirsch, licorice, pepper and hints of chocolate in a full-bodied, voluptuously styled package. It’s an outstanding, full-flavored effort to drink through 2016. Drink now-2016.
Made by Curt Schalchlin, these are all impressive wines that don’t hold back on flavor or richness, yet always stay beautifully drinkable and fresh. Across the board, the 2010s are more tannic and firm than some past releases and most warrant another 6-12 months or so of bottle age.
